System Evaluation - ANSWER The process of looking at a computer's
subsystems.

The ________ is located on the systems motherboard and is reponsible
for processing instructions, performing calculations, and managing the
flow of information through your computer. - ANSWER CPU

The CPU is conposed of two units; ____________ - ANSWER control
unit & arithmetic logic unit (ALU)

The _____________ coordinated the activities of all the other computer
components. - ANSWER control unit

The __________ is responsible for performingh all the arithmetic
calculations. - ANSWER ALU

The 4 steps a CPU goes through to perform a program instruction are -
ANSWER fetches the required piece of data or instruction from RAM,
decodes the instruction into something the computer can understand,
executes the instruction, amd stores the result to RAM before fetching
the next instructio

The process in which a CPU goes through to perform a program
instruction is called a - ANSWER machine cycle

Clock Speed - ANSWER The steading and constant pace at which a
computer goes through the machine cylces, measured in hertz(Hz)

Overclocking - ANSWER Running the CPU at a speed faster than the
manufacturer recommends

,__________ produces more heat, meaning a shorter lifetime for the
CPU, and usually voids any warranty. - ANSWER Overclocking

A ______ is a complete processing section from the CPU, embedded
into one physical chip. - ANSWER core

A technology that permits quicker processing of information by enabling
a new set of instructions to start executing before the previous set has
finished is called - ANSWER hyperthreading

Cache Memory - ANSWER Small blocks of memory, located directly on
and next to the CPU chip, that act as holding places for recently or
frequently used instructions or data that he CPU accesses the most.

_________ cache is a block of memory built on the CPU chip inself for
storage of data or commands that have just been used. Gets the data to
the CPU blindingly fast. - ANSWER Level 1

__________ cache is loacted on teh CPU chip but is slightly farther
away and so takes somewhat longer to access. - ANSWER Level 2

____________ cache is slower for the CPU to reach but is larger in size.
- ANSWER Level 3

______________ are measurments used to compare performance
between processors. - ANSWER CPU benchmarks

Your _______ is the percentage of time your CPU is working. -
ANSWER CPU usage

You can access the CPU usage in the ________ on Windows systems. -
ANSWER Task Manager

Your CPU affects only the ___________ portion of the system
performance. - ANSWER processing

RAM is an example of __________ storage. - ANSWER volatile
(temporary)

, RAM appears in the system on ____________ - ANSWER memory
modules

Mempry Modules - ANSWER Small circuit boards that hold a series of
RAM chips and fit into special slots on the motherboard

The amount of RAM that's installed in the computer is called - ANSWER
Physical Memory

Windows usues a memory-management technique known as
__________ that monitors the applications you use the most and
preloads them into your system memory. - ANSWER SuperFetch

At a minimum, your system needs enough RAM to - ANSWER run the
OS

A hard drive is composed of several coated, rounf, thin plates of metal
stacked on a spindle. Each plate is called a - ANSWER platter

Access Time - ANSWER the time it take a storage device to locate its
stored data ad make it available for processing.

The hard drive's access time - ANSWER is faster than optical drives

A __________ uses electronic memory and has no mechanical motors
or moving parts. - ANSWER solid-state drive (SSD)

SSDs are ________ than mechanical hard drives and optical drives. -
ANSWER faster

A concentric circle that serves as a storage area on a hard drive platter.
- ANSWER track

A section of a hard drive platter, wedge-shaped from the center of the
platter to the edge. - ANSWER sector
